Information Sensitivity, Classification and Handling (ST/SGB/2007/6)

United Nations Digital Library (UN Secretariat) (UN-DL) · published 2007-02-12
Establishes confidentiality categories and handling requirements for UN Secretariat information; directly relevant to the Digital Library's document access, redaction, and dissemination practices, and may interact with ST/SGB/2024/3 on sensitive non-personal data.
